We recommend that anyone who travels internationally, and needs to log into UA systems with NetID+, generate a list of NetID+ Bypass Codes and register at least one NetID+ Lifeline. NetID Bypass Codes are generated in batches of 10 via the NetID+ self-service site; each code is good for one login, and you can generate more at any time.

Now that NetID+ has been in use, we are learning additional lessons, as was presented at the January Net Managers meeting regarding the cost of Duo associated with NetID+ 2FA service. Duo charges the UA $.01 for each text (10 authentication codes) and $.02 for each US phone call (1 authentication). Although it is now an independent corporation, it originally started in 1990 as a private label owned by J.C. Penney.How to unlock your UAccess account. Navigate to uaccess.arizona.edu. Select the appropriate portal. Click the NavBar. Click on People Tools. Click on Security. Click on UA User Profiles. Enter the user NetID in the “Search by:” field. If the account is locked, uncheck the box next to “Account Locked Out” and click Save.
